Skip to content

Releases: debreate/libdbr

Version 0.2

24 Apr 06:13
Compare
Choose a tag to compare

Changes:

  • added optional 'sep' parameter to config.setValue for list types
  • added optional 'load' parameter to config.setFile for immediate loading
  • changed config malformed line log error to warning
  • allow non-strings passed to strings.boolFromString
  • fixed returning default value of Config.getValue when section not found
  • strip trailing newline when loading config
  • use "mimetype" command as fallback to "file"
  • added 'bin.trash' function for moving files to trash

Version 0.1

17 Apr 01:44
Compare
Choose a tag to compare
Version 0.1 Pre-release
Pre-release

Changes:

  • initial release
  • module bin: functions for executing sub-processes
  • module clformat: formatter for argparse
  • module compat: functions for version comparison
  • module config: functions & classes for managing confiration files
  • module dateinfo: functions for date & time formatting
  • module fileinfo: functions for file & directory information
  • module fileio: functions for reading & writing files
  • module logger: class for managing message logging
  • module misc: miscellaneous functions
  • module modules: functions for managing third-party Python modules
  • module paths: functions for managing system paths
  • module strings: functions for string formatting & parsing
  • module sysinfo: functions for retrieving system information
  • module tasks: task creation & execution
  • module types: custom types
  • module unittest: functions for running unit tests & handling assertions
  • module userinfo: functions for retrieving user information